Key Factors Influencing the Booklet Printing Cost

Numerous variables come into play when estimating the booklet printing cost. Recognizing these factors helps in making precise decisions tailored to your project's needs:

  • Number of Pages: Generally, more pages increase production costs due to additional paper, ink, and binding materials.
  • Page Size and Format: Larger sizes or special formats may require more paper and custom binding, impacting costs.
  • Print Quantity: Higher volumes typically reduce the per-unit cost due to economies of scale.
  • Paper Quality and Type: Premium paper or specialty finishes, such as gloss or matte coatings, elevate costs.
  • Printing Technique: Digital printing is cost-effective for small runs, while offset printing offers lower costs for large quantities.
  • Color vs. Black & White: Full-color printing offers vibrant visuals but at a higher cost compared to black and white.
  • Binding Style: Stapled, saddle-stitched, perfect bound, or spiral binding each has its associated costs.
  • Design Complexity: Intricate designs, custom graphics, or specialty finishes can add to the overall expense.
  • Turnaround Time: Rush orders or expedited printing services often come with premiums.

Exploring Cost-Effective Strategies for Booklet Printing

Achieving high-quality booklet printing within your budget requires strategic planning. Here are effective approaches to optimize your booklet printing cost:

1. Choose Appropriate Printing Technology

Digital printing is highly suitable for small to medium runs, offering flexibility and cost-efficiency. Offset printing, on the other hand, is ideal for large volumes due to lower per-unit costs. Selecting the right technology based on your quantity needs is key to controlling expenses.

2. Optimize Volume and Economies of Scale

3. Select Cost-Effective Materials

While high-end papers and finishes enhance the tactile and visual appeal of your booklet, they also increase costs. Balancing quality and expense by choosing standard paper options or minimal finishes can still produce professional results at a lower price point.

4. Simplify Design and Layout

Complex designs with extensive color gradients, elaborate graphics, or intricate layouts often require more printing resources. Embracing clean, straightforward designs can reduce costs while maintaining effectiveness.

5. Consider Binding Options

The binding method significantly affects the booklet printing cost. Stapled or saddle-stitched booklets are generally more affordable than perfect binding or spiral binding. Choose the binding style that aligns with your budget and aesthetic goals.

Detailed Breakdown of Typical Booklet Printing Costs

While prices vary based on specifications, here is a typical breakdown of expenses involved in booklet printing. This will help you estimate your project’s budget more accurately:

  • Printing Setup Fees: One-time costs for preparing the printing process, often included in larger orders.
  • Per-Page Printing Cost: Varies with color, paper quality, and printing technology.
  • Paper Costs: Heavily influenced by the chosen paper weight and finish.
  • Binding Costs: Fixed costs depending on the selected binding style.
  • Design and Pre-Press Fees: Optional, but necessary if you require professional graphic design services.
  • Additional Finishes and Special Effects: Spot UV, embossing, lamination, and foil stamping will add to the price.
  • Delivery: Shipping and handling charges may vary depending on location and urgency.

For example, a small run of 100 color, saddle-stitched booklets (A4 size, 20 pages, standard matte paper) might cost approximately R150 to R250 per booklet. Conversely, larger runs (500 or more) can reduce the per-unit cost to under R50 each, showcasing the advantages of bulk printing.

How to Get Accurate Quotes for Your Booklet Printing Cost

To ensure transparency and budget control, it is essential to request detailed quotes from printing providers. Here are some tips to get accurate cost estimates:

  • Provide Complete Specifications: Include page count, size, color requirements, paper type, binding style, and quantity.
  • Ask About Additional Fees: Clarify setup, design, or finishing charges that might not be included initially.
  • Request Samples or Portfolios: Ensures the quality aligns with your expectations before committing financially.
  • Inquire About Bulk Discounts: Larger orders often benefit from discounted rates.
  • Discuss Turnaround Time: Standard vs. expedited options may influence costs significantly.
